golden apple snail eggs perched tree stump the pond

navigate by keyword : animal apple applesnail aquatic channeled egg eggs field golden green group lake life pattern perched pest pink pomacea pond rice shellfish snail stump texture tree vivid water

Golden apple snail eggs perched on a tree stump in the pond. Royalty Free Stock Photo
Golden apple snail eggs perched on a tree stump in the pond. Royalty Free Stock Photo
   
   
   
   
   
Golden apple snail eggs perched on a tree stump in the pond.
   
   
   
   
   
   
   
Golden apple snail eggs perched on tree stump in pond.


Stockphotos.ro (c) 2025. All stock photos are provided by Dreamstime and are copyrighted by their respective owners.